President Donald Trump has announced that the U.S. Navy has successfully cleared all mines from the Strait of Hormuz shipping lane, one of the world’s most critical oil transit routes.


The announcement comes as tensions between the United States and Iran continue to rise. Trump also issued a direct warning to Iran regarding any further threats to international shipping in the region.
The Strait of Hormuz handles about 20% of the world’s oil supply. Any disruption in the lane can cause major spikes in global oil and gas prices.
A photo released by Marine Insight shows a U.S. Navy helicopter conducting mine-sweeping operations over the waters of the Strait. The operation aims to ensure safe passage for commercial vessels and merchant ships passing through the area.
Trump stated that the U.S. will not allow Iran to block or threaten maritime trade and that the Navy will remain in the region to protect freedom of navigation.
Shipping companies and merchant navy crews have welcomed the move, saying it will bring more security to one of the busiest and riskiest shipping lanes in the world.
